Ok, it has been a year now that I have been digging through various CEP solutions trying to make sense out of it.

According to the event processing glossary: “Complex Event Processing is computing that performs operations on complex events, including reading, creating, transforming, or abstracting them”.

In a more simplified view, it represents off-the-shelf software that allows aggregation of events from multiple sources, detection of relations and patterns among them, as well as reaction to the events. In many cases, events are taken from message busses and processing time is measured in milliseconds. This way you can react to “something-happened” as it happens—as opposed to waiting for an analyst to sift through process data.
